I arrived to school this morning to find this email from a parent waiting for me:

     Yesterday, we had "movie day" at home (we watched "Singin' in the Rain").  At one point halfway through the movie, as Gene Kelly and Debbie Reynolds were becoming interested in each other, Susie (name changed) leaned over to me and said "Dad, I'm pretty sure they're going to kiss.  It's foreshadowing."  I said "Foreshadowing?  That's a pretty big word.  Where did you learn about foreshadowing?"  Susie answered, with a big, proud smile on her face, "Mrs. P. taught me about it."

     Stories like this make teaching worth all the hard parts!  My day has been made...a student really remembered something and totally applied it!!  See my Facebook page to share your own stories like this!
